树莓派如何改成服务器

worktile 其他 26

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    树莓派是一种小型的、低成本的单板电脑,具有强大的处理能力和丰富的接口,非常适合用作服务器。下面是将树莓派改装成服务器的步骤:

    1. 准备工作:

      • 树莓派主板:选择适合你需求的树莓派主板,如树莓派4B,它具有更强大的处理能力和更多的接口。
      • 存储设备:准备一个高速的存储设备,如MicroSD卡或SSD硬盘;
      • 操作系统:选择一个合适的操作系统,如Raspbian、Ubuntu或Debian等;
      • 网络连接:确保树莓派能够通过有线或无线网络连接到互联网。
    2. 安装操作系统:

      • 下载适用于树莓派的操作系统镜像;
      • 将操作系统镜像刷入MicroSD卡或SSD硬盘;
      • 将存储设备插入树莓派主板,并连接键盘、鼠标和显
        示器;
      • 启动树莓派,按照屏幕提示进行操作系统的安装。
    3. 配置网络和安全设置:

      • 连接树莓派到局域网或通过WiFi连接到无线网络;
      • 配置静态IP地址,确保树莓派在网络中可以被访问;
      • 安装并配置防火墙和其他安全软件,确保服务器的安全性。
    4. 安装和配置服务器软件:

      • 根据你的需求,选择适合的服务器软件,如Apache、Nginx、MySQL等;
      • 使用包管理器或手动下载安装所选软件;
      • 进行基本的配置,如指定服务器根目录、监听端口等。
    5. 配置服务:

      • 根据需要,配置你的服务器软件,如添加虚拟主机、配置SSL证书、设定访问权限等;
      • 配置数据库服务器,设置数据库用户和权限;
      • 配置文件系统,如挂载硬盘、设定文件权限等。
    6. 测试和优化:

      • 启动服务器软件,并通过浏览器等工具访问你的服务器;
      • 检查服务器是否正常运行,并进行性能测试;
      • 根据测试结果,优化服务器配置,以提高性能和安全性。

    以上就是将树莓派改装成服务器的基本步骤。根据你的需求,你可能还需要安装其他软件和配置更多的服务。成功将树莓派改装成服务器后,你就可以在树莓派上托管网站、搭建云存储服务、建立游戏服务器等。祝你成功!

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要将树莓派改成服务器,你可以按照以下步骤进行操作:

    1. 安装操作系统:首先,你需要在树莓派上安装一个适合作为服务器的操作系统。最常见的选择是使用Raspberry Pi OS,之前叫做Raspbian。下载最新版本的Raspberry Pi OS,并将其烧录到Micro SD卡中。然后将Micro SD卡插入树莓派。

    2. 连接到网络:将树莓派连接到网络,可以使用有线或无线网络连接。通过以太网连接或使用树莓派的Wi-Fi功能,将其接入到你的家庭局域网中。

    3. 配置树莓派:启动树莓派后,使用SSH(Secure Shell)远程登录到树莓派终端界面。如果你使用的是Raspberry Pi OS桌面版,请打开终端。
      使用以下命令执行系统更新和升级:

    sudo apt update
    sudo apt upgrade
    

    此外,你可能还需要配置一些其他设置,如修改主机名、配置静态IP地址等,这取决于你的网络环境和需求。

    1. 安装必要的软件:选择和安装你所需的服务器软件。根据你的用途,可以选择LAMP(Linux+Apache+MySQL+PHP)堆栈、Nginx、FTP服务器等。根据你的需求执行相应的安装命令,例如:
    sudo apt install apache2
    sudo apt install mysql-server
    sudo apt install php
    

    如果你想搭建Web服务器,安装LAMP堆栈是一个常见的选择。

    1. 配置服务器:配置所安装的服务器软件以适应你的需求。例如,如果你在树莓派上安装了Apache,你可以编辑Apache的配置文件来设置虚拟主机、调整日志设置等。

    通过完成以上步骤,你的树莓派服务器已经准备好使用了。你可以通过树莓派的IP地址访问你搭建的服务器,并根据需要自定义和配置。请注意,在将树莓派用作服务器时,你可能需要考虑硬件资源限制和网络带宽等因素。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    将树莓派改变成服务器是一项流行的项目,它可以用来搭建个人网站、文件服务器、媒体服务器等。在本文中,我将向您介绍如何将树莓派改变成一个基本的服务器。

    1. 配置操作系统
      首先,您需要选择合适的操作系统。Raspberry Pi支持多种操作系统,其中最流行的是Raspberry Pi OS(之前被称为Raspbian)。您可以从Raspberry Pi官方网站上下载它,并按照官方文档的指引进行安装。

    2. 安装所需软件
      一旦您的树莓派系统安装完成,您需要安装所需的服务器软件。以下是一些常用的服务器软件:

      • Apache:用于搭建网站或Web服务器。
      • Nginx:另一个流行的Web服务器,特别适用于处理高负载的网站。
      • MySQL或MariaDB:用于搭建数据库服务器。
      • PHP、Python或Node.js:用于处理动态网页内容。

      您可以使用APT软件包管理器来安装这些软件。在终端中,运行以下命令:

      sudo apt update
      sudo apt install apache2
      sudo apt install mysql-server
      sudo apt install php libapache2-mod-php
      
    3. 配置服务器
      安装完成后,您需要进行一些配置来使服务器运行。

      • Apache:默认情况下,Apache会自动启动并配置一个默认的“index.html”页面。您可以通过将文件放置在“/var/www/html”目录下来更改此页面。还可以通过修改“/etc/apache2/sites-available/default”文件来定制您的虚拟主机。
      • Nginx:默认情况下,Nginx会在“/var/www/html”目录下查找网页文件。您可以在“/etc/nginx/sites-available/default”文件中对其进行配置。
      • MySQL/MariaDB:安装后,您可以使用以下命令来加固MySQL/MariaDB:
      sudo mysql_secure_installation
      
      • PHP:要启动PHP,您需要在Apache或Nginx配置文件中启用其模块。在Apache的配置文件“/etc/apache2/apache2.conf”中,您需要添加以下内容:
      <FilesMatch \.php$>
      SetHandler application/x-httpd-php
      </FilesMatch>
      

      在Nginx的配置文件“/etc/nginx/sites-available/default”中,您需要在“server”段中添加以下内容:

      location ~ \.php$ {
      include snippets/fastcgi-php.conf;
      fastcgi_pass unix:/var/run/php/php7.3-fpm.sock;
      }
      
    4. 安全设置
      当您的服务器准备就绪时,您应该采取一些安全措施来保护您的服务器。

      • 防火墙:使用UFW(Uncomplicated Firewall)设置防火墙规则,只允许来自需要访问的IP地址的流量。
      sudo ufw allow ssh
      sudo ufw allow http
      sudo ufw enable
      
      • 更新和维护:定期更新您的操作系统和软件包,以保持服务器的安全性。您可以使用以下命令来更新软件包:
      sudo apt update
      sudo apt upgrade
      
    5. 域名和DNS设置
      如果您想通过域名访问您的服务器,您需要注册一个域名并将其解析到您的服务器IP地址。此外,您还需要配置DNS设置来确保域名解析正常。您可以在域名注册商提供的控制面板中进行操作。

    至此,您已将树莓派成功改变成一个服务器。您可以通过访问您的服务器的IP地址或域名来访问您搭建的网站或其他服务。无论您是在家庭网络中还是在公开网络中使用服务器,请确保您的网络设置和安全措施是有效的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部